Writing an Autoresponder-Friendly Sales Pitch is basically writing a sales letter in the form of an email. This aim of this email is getting the reader to click on a link in the body of the email. The link will then guide the reader to the company web site or perhaps to a landing page.

There is more than one way to write a friendly sales pitch email successfully. The intended customer base influences this. One type is for those who have already bought before. You want these people to buy again. The other type is aimed at prospective buyers, whom you want making their first purchase.

Regardless, your only aim is for the reader to click your link. In order for this to happen, the email must establish trust. Only after this will a potential customer click.

Without a powerful subject line, your email will fail. Its importance cannot be overstated. Therefore, you cannot create one haphazardly. If your goal is to get a click, much less a sale, your email must distinguish itself. Your business will be built on this, and a deleted email is disastrous for you.

Once they open the email, they will want to read something that interests them. Your theme must tug at their heartstrings. It must promise to fulfill their needs and it must promise to do this quickly. It must be a sales pitch that does not come across like one.

To keep the interest, you cannot just directly beg for the sale. You must incorporate anecdotes, narratives, similes, and other types of stories into the sales message. It should never be impersonal, like the reader is just a nameless one of millions who will receive the same pitch. The language should familiar, casual, and relevant.

Be careful, though. Remember that it is a sales letter, not a serial novel. The story you create must have a goal. It must weave the sales message into the entertaining story that leads the reader to the sale. People nowadays do not want to read something that wastes their time. If a subtle sales letter is nestled inside an expertly crafted email, more sales will result.

Your story must be built around the key idea you have decided to use as what is being used to sell the product. It must hit them so their burning desires or wants are revived. The transitions you use in your story will hook the reader and connect it to some problem they have.

You are the answer to their needs. Your email must highlight the benefits your product offers. Do it effectively enough and you will not believe your bottom line.

To further entice the reader, bonuses, special offers, limited time give aways always serve as icing on the cake or the final layer of frosting. These just add that extra touch to convince the reader that she or he is really getting what she or he paid for.

Lastly, your email should not be more than 700 words in length. Regular fonts, regularly sized, are best. The style and font should be conservative, but do not hesitate to try different themes and storytelling styles, either. What works always changes, and you should be so prepared.

Autoresponders usually are essentially the most necessary marketing methods that you can have for anybody who is doing business online. In fact, the only factor more important than the autoresponder will be your opt-in list! But all autoresponders start out with no list – the list will never really exist till your autoresponder mailing list begins filling up with names and email addresses!

The simplest and quickest technique to build a contact list is to give things away absolutely free. Many promoters will tell you that this can be a total waste – and if you currently have a subscriber base of over a hundred thousand customers that you could market to, then it possibly is. However for those that don’t already have a subscriber base, this is actually the method in which it gets developed! You merely pay for advertisements to promote your free stuff.

Don’t think of this as lost money, think of it as a possible investment in future revenue. Give away an ezine, free reviews, free information products, free usage of exclusive websites, or anything else that you can think of. The concept is to get people to join up to receive that giveaway, and also to consent to receive email from you in the future! Everybody benefits in this particular scenario yet you acquire much more than anyone else. The prospective client receives a free gift and you get the authorization to email them in the future.

However if you do it right, you get even more than that. Any free stuff that you give away could additionally be used to promote your products or services. Actually in the event that it merely has affiliate links for products or services that happen to be connected to the topic of the freebie, it is actually a way to build additional revenue.

Using each and every chance that is offered to you in the world of Online Marketing is actually crucial to your success. You have a chance to earn money in the free offer that you generate, you have the actual chance to generate money whenever you send the ‘thank you’ email right after a person has requested your free gift, and you have the prospect to earn money every time an autoresponder message is actually sent out to that subscriber list in the future! Never misuse those opportunities, and put it all in automated mode along with the use of an autoresponder.
